Output c38f21f2cfd391134a840de776ee2a2443ad6cbc10bae0397be2b41bbbdef40d:0

value
65640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da8ef14bed2d703b7d08c3e0b5ff62e2a50ddaaa OP_EQUAL
address
3MceUBkynEdsdbk5TUDvJSLFbBuJgjXZ5r
transaction
c38f21f2cfd391134a840de776ee2a2443ad6cbc10bae0397be2b41bbbdef40d
confirmations
269386
spent
true